In this deeply honest and healing conversation, Jacquie sits down with Emily—therapist, mother, and community leader—to explore the silent struggles of postpartum depression, intrusive thoughts, miscarriage, and the impossible expectations placed on mothers. Emily opens up about her own journey through early motherhood, including the emotional aftermath of a traumatic birth, the quiet suffering behind closed doors, and the loneliness that can come even when you're surrounded by love.
Together, they unpack what it really means to “hold on to your heart” through seasons of grief, guilt, and growth. Emily shares how her personal experiences not only shaped her as a parent but also transformed the way she supports others in her private practice. From burnout to breakthroughs, this episode is a reminder that no matter how much you “should” have it all together—even as a professional—you still deserve compassion, connection, and care.
Whether you’re a parent, a helping professional, or someone navigating their own healing, this conversation will meet you where you are and help you feel less alone.
